nutch-dev m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From "ASF GitHub Bot (JIRA)" <j...@apache.org>
Subject [jira] [Commented] (NUTCH-2580) Improvements for Rabbitmq support
Date Thu, 24 May 2018 20:44:00 GMT

    [ https://issues.apache.org/jira/browse/NUTCH-2580?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=16489775#comment-16489775
] 

ASF GitHub Bot commented on NUTCH-2580:
---------------------------------------

r0ann3l opened a new pull request #335: fix for NUTCH-2580 contributed by r0ann3l
URL: https://github.com/apache/nutch/pull/335
 
 
   This patch includes changes in:
   
   lib-rabbitmq (**new**)
   
   - Common functionalities like: open a new connection with a RabbitMQ server, open a channel
over the connection and binding between an exchange and a queue. All is wrapped into `RabbitMQClient.class`.
   - Upgrade of the RabbitMQ's library version from 3.6.5 to 5.2.0.
   - Support for the arguments supported by RabbitMQ when an exchange, a queue or a binding
is created.
   - Username, password, hostname, port and virtual host, merged into a single property.
   
   indexer-rabbit (**modified**)
   
   - A single or multiple documents into each message.
   - Optional binding.
   - Headers from NutchDocument's fields.
   - Static headers.
   
   publish-rabbitmq (**modified**)
   
   - Optional binding.
   - Static headers.

----------------------------------------------------------------
This is an automated message from the Apache Git Service.
To respond to the message, please log on GitHub and use the
URL above to go to the specific comment.
 
For queries about this service, please contact Infrastructure at:
users@infra.apache.org


> Improvements for Rabbitmq support
> ---------------------------------
>
>                 Key: NUTCH-2580
>                 URL: https://issues.apache.org/jira/browse/NUTCH-2580
>             Project: Nutch
>          Issue Type: Improvement
>          Components: indexer, plugin
>    Affects Versions: 1.14
>            Reporter: Roannel Fernández Hernández
>            Priority: Minor
>             Fix For: 1.15
>
>
> This one includes:
>  # Creation of lib-rabbitmq for common functionalities (publish-rabbitmq and indexer-rabbit).
>  # Update of the RabbitMQ's library version.
>  # Headers selection from NutchDocument's fields (for indexer-rabbit).
>  # Optional binding.
>  # A single or multiple documents into each message.
>  # Options for the creation of exchange, queue and binding.
>  # Simplify the configuration options.



--
This message was sent by Atlassian JIRA
(v7.6.3#76005)

Mime
View raw message